    Free Camp HLC for Children of PALS

    Hope Loves Company, a non-profit with the mission of providing educational and emotional support to children and young adults who had or have a loved one battling ALS, and its sponsors, has two upcoming camps for ALS families in Florida and California! Please go to Hope Loves Company to learn...
